def test_schema_editor_add_list_partition():
    """Tests whether adding a list partition works."""

    model = define_fake_partitioned_model(
        {"name": models.TextField()},
        {
            "method": PostgresPartitioningMethod.LIST,
            "key": ["name"]
        },
    )

    schema_editor = PostgresSchemaEditor(connection)
    schema_editor.create_partitioned_model(model)

    schema_editor.add_list_partition(model,
                                     name="mypartition",
                                     values=["1"],
                                     comment="test")

    table = db_introspection.get_partitioned_table(model._meta.db_table)
    assert len(table.partitions) == 1
    assert table.partitions[0].name == "mypartition"
    assert (
        table.partitions[0].full_name == f"{model._meta.db_table}_mypartition")
    assert table.partitions[0].comment == "test"

    schema_editor.delete_partition(model, "mypartition")
    table = db_introspection.get_partitioned_table(model._meta.db_table)
    assert len(table.partitions) == 0

def test_schema_editor_add_range_partition():
    """Tests whether adding a range partition works."""

    model = define_fake_partitioned_model(
        {
            "name": models.TextField(),
            "timestamp": models.DateTimeField()
        },
        {"key": ["timestamp"]},
    )

    schema_editor = PostgresSchemaEditor(connection)
    schema_editor.create_partitioned_model(model)

    schema_editor.add_range_partition(
        model,
        name="mypartition",
        from_values="2019-1-1",
        to_values="2019-2-1",
        comment="test",
    )

    table = db_introspection.get_partitioned_table(model._meta.db_table)
    assert len(table.partitions) == 1
    assert table.partitions[0].name == "mypartition"
    assert (
        table.partitions[0].full_name == f"{model._meta.db_table}_mypartition")
    assert table.partitions[0].comment == "test"

    schema_editor.delete_partition(model, "mypartition")
    table = db_introspection.get_partitioned_table(model._meta.db_table)
    assert len(table.partitions) == 0

def test_schema_editor_create_partitioned_model_no_key():
    """Tests whether trying to create a partitioned model without a
    partitioning key raises :see:ImproperlyConfigured as its not possible to
    create a partitioned model without one and we cannot have a sane
    default."""

    model = define_fake_partitioned_model(
        {
            "name": models.TextField(),
            "timestamp": models.DateTimeField()
        },
        {"method": PostgresPartitioningMethod.RANGE},
    )

    schema_editor = PostgresSchemaEditor(connection)

    with pytest.raises(ImproperlyConfigured):
        schema_editor.create_partitioned_model(model)

def test_schema_editor_create_partitioned_model_no_method():
    """Tests whether its possible to create a partitioned model without
    explicitly setting a partitioning method.

    The default is "range" so setting one explicitely should not be
    needed.
    """

    model = define_fake_partitioned_model(
        {
            "name": models.TextField(),
            "timestamp": models.DateTimeField()
        },
        {"key": ["timestamp"]},
    )

    schema_editor = PostgresSchemaEditor(connection)
    schema_editor.create_partitioned_model(model)

    pt = db_introspection.get_partitioned_table(model._meta.db_table)
    assert pt.method == PostgresPartitioningMethod.RANGE
    assert len(pt.partitions) == 0
